One of the most famous Christmas markets in Europe is the Christkindlesmarkt in Nuremberg, Germany. This historic market dates back to the 16th century and features over 180 wooden stalls selling everything from traditional German gingerbread to handmade ornaments and Christmas decorations. Visitors can enjoy a steaming cup of mulled wine as they wander through the market, taking in the sights and sounds of the holiday season. The market is easily accessible by train, making it a popular choice for those looking to experience a traditional German Christmas.

Another must-visit market is the Strasbourg Christmas Market in France, which has been running since 1577 and is one of the oldest in Europe. The market takes place in the stunning surroundings of Strasbourg’s historic Old Town, with hundreds of stalls selling festive treats, decorations, and gifts. Visitors can explore the market’s maze of narrow streets and alleyways, sampling local delicacies such as bredele (traditional Alsatian Christmas cookies) and vin chaud (mulled wine). The market is easily accessible by train, with direct services from major cities such as Paris and Frankfurt.

In the UK, the Edinburgh Christmas Market is a popular choice for those looking to experience a traditional Scottish Christmas. The market takes place in the heart of Edinburgh’s historic city center, with over 100 stalls selling gifts, decorations, and festive food and drink. Visitors can enjoy a ride on the city’s iconic Ferris wheel, take a stroll through the enchanting Christmas tree maze, or simply soak up the atmosphere as they explore the market’s twinkling lights and decorations.
